Output 32dc7e01780c1b31e073794129ed50f856cec10a92a73b9643c6009f7425f281:4

value
25367241
script pubkey
OP_0 OP_PUSHBYTES_20 de0abdc249144afd5155f5e61eacc5877f1f4d0d
address
ltc1qmc9tmsjfz39065247hnpatx9sal37ngdfz6q95
transaction
32dc7e01780c1b31e073794129ed50f856cec10a92a73b9643c6009f7425f281
spent
true